With premature celebrations underway from the supporters of the League Cup final losers, Ange Postecoglou’s side went into the second half of the game at St Mirren yesterday an Andrew Dallas goal behind but were facing The Celtic end, and the support kept up their noisy backing of the team all afternoon.

And with the Bhoys playing most of that second half in the final third of the pitch they were rewarded with a perfect view of the five Celtic goals scored by Jota, Johnston, Abada, O’Riley and Oh. That incidentally and not for the first time against St Mirren this season is a win for The Celtic substitutes over the starting eleven in terms of goalscoring – this time it was 3-2, last time in the Scottish Cup it was 4-1/
